L 499 — Kaiserslautern to Neustadt an der Weinstraße
Germany · measured from OpenStreetMap geometry
L 499 runs 10.8 miles between Kaiserslautern and Neustadt an der Weinstraße. We counted 513 corners along it, which works out at 47.3 a mile — corner after corner with no let-up. It runs past mountain peaks, cliffs, a ridge line and a valley. That puts it in the busiest tenth of every road we have measured in Germany, where the median is 33.4 a mile.
Ridden together with L 478 and L 469 it makes about 37 more miles of the same kind of road.

How we measured it
Corner counts come from the road's own geometry in OpenStreetMap, not from ratings or votes. Every bend above a threshold of curvature is counted once, so two roads can be compared directly. Nothing here is crowdsourced and nobody paid to appear.
